=> 馃懡 acidus

Spent some time adding new capabilities to Kennedy to help geminauts update and maintain their capsules. I actually built these while on week long beach vacation:

gemini://gemi.dev/images/beach.jpg

First is a Capsule Health Report, whic shows you URLs of broken or missing links and the pages that link to them. Just type in a domain.

Next is "Backlinks to Capsule" This should you all URLs on a capsule and all the URLs that link to them. Just type in a domain.

gemini://kennedy.gemi.dev/

2 years ago 路 馃憤 astroseneca, remy, lykso, beetledjuice, galacteek, jsreed5

Links

=> gemini://gemi.dev/images/beach.jpg | gemini://kennedy.gemi.dev/

Actions

=> 馃憢 Join Station

5 Replies

=> 馃懡 acidus

Thanks @jsreed5, good catch. Yeah, Kennedy's crawler proactively fetches robots.txt (to control crawling) as well as favicon.txt (to display in the search results, though that is disabled temporarily) and security.txt (to track adoption). I'm updating my indexer so those don't appear in the search index, and thus won't appear in the report 路 2 years ago

=> 馃懡 jsreed5

Thank you for this! I've already used it to isolate and fix a broken link on my capsule! One feature I find interesting: the service says my capsule has broken links to my security.txt file and my favicon.txt file, but I have never had either of these files. Instead of reporting these links as broken, I might suggest listing them as unimplemented, or only list them as broken if Kennedy has successfully scraped them at least once? 路 2 years ago

=> 馃懡 acidus

@smokey yeah pubnix kind of throws things off. worse case you can do the entire domain and just look for your stuff. not ideal but it works 路 2 years ago

=> 馃懡 smokey

Nice Acidus! Its a shame the domain name stuff doesn't work for my specific sub-domain (tilde.team/~smokey) but im sure these are nice features for those with their own domain. 路 2 years ago

=> 馃懡 gritty

nice! 路 2 years ago

Proxy Information
Original URL
gemini://station.martinrue.com/acidus/13a749103b5945cca991663866353d11
Status Code
Success (20)
Meta
text/gemini
Capsule Response Time
178.601708 milliseconds
Gemini-to-HTML Time
1.060296 milliseconds

This content has been proxied by September (ba2dc).